The TaylorMade M2 Driver (2016 generation) combines a 460 cc head, loft options of 9.5° and 10.5°, a standard length of 45.75 in, and a listed swing weight of D3.

Head design and materials
| Driver subtype | Multi-material high-MOI driver |
|---|---|
| Face material | Titanium |
| Face technology | ICT |
| Crown material | Carbon composite |
| Body material | Titanium |
| Construction | Multi-material carbon crown + titanium body |
Performance profile and technologies
| Launch profile | High |
|---|---|
| Spin profile | Low |
| Flight bias | Neutral |
| Target player | Distance and forgiveness |
| MOI claim | High MOI / massive sweet spot OEM positioning |
| CG claim | Low-back CG |
| Technologies | 7-layer carbon crown; Speed Pocket; ICT; aerodynamic shaping; 4° loft sleeve |
